Key Features to Consider

I found that several key features significantly impact the performance of these modules. Firstly, the switching speed is crucial; I prefer modules that switch within milliseconds to avoid any interruption. Secondly, the input and output voltage ratings should match my devices. Additionally, I look for a module with overcurrent and overvoltage protection to safeguard my equipment.

Battery Compatibility

Choosing the right battery is essential for optimal performance. I learned that different modules support various battery types, such as lead-acid, lithium-ion, or gel batteries. I ensure that the module I consider is compatible with the battery I already own or plan to buy. This compatibility guarantees seamless integration and efficient operation.

Size and Design

When I was looking for a module, the physical size and design mattered to me. I wanted something compact that wouldn’t take up too much space. Additionally, a well-designed module with good heat dissipation is crucial, as it affects performance and longevity. I always consider where I will install the module and choose accordingly.
